Lauren Tyrell

Lauren Tyrell is an Articling Student at JSS Barristers with a passion for advocacy, community involvement, and exploring the outdoors.

Education

Lauren obtained her Juris Doctor from Thompson Rivers University in 2024. Prior to law school, she attended the University of Western Ontario, earning a Bachelor of Arts in Psychology and Criminology, and a Diploma in Critical Security Studies (Dean’s Honor List).

In law school, Lauren was awarded the Dean’s Course Prize in both Class Actions and Trusts, for receiving the overall top mark in each class. Lauren was also the 2023 recipient of the Guild Yule LLP Advocacy Prize, for demonstrating excellence and outstanding performance in Advanced Advocacy.
